Buying a standard ignition ALS1337 tire pressure monitoring system (TPMS) sensor comes with both advantages and disadvantages. Here's a straightforward analysis:
Advantages:1. Improved Safety: A TPMS alerts drivers when tire pressure drops below the recommended level, preventing underinflation, reducing the risk of tire blowouts, and ensuring stable vehicle handling.
2. Cost-effective: Replacing a single faulty TPMS sensor is more affordable compared to purchasing a new set of tires due to tire damage caused by underinflation.
3. Convenience: TPMS eliminates the need for manual tire pressure checks, providing peace of mind and reducing the time spent on routine maintenance.
4. Fuel Efficiency: Properly inflated tires improve vehicle fuel efficiency, as underinflated tires cause increased rolling resistance.
Disadvantages:1. Cost: Individual TPMS sensors can be expensive to purchase and install, making it a more substantial investment than a standard tire pressure gauge.
2. Complexity: Replacing a TPMS sensor can require advanced technical knowledge and special tools, potentially requiring the assistance of a professional.
3. Maintenance: Although TPMS systems reduce the need for routine tire pressure checks, sensors can still fail and require replacement. Regular battery replacements may also be necessary.
Conclusion: While purchasing and installing a standard ignition ALS1337 tire pressure monitoring system does come with some added cost and complexity, the safety, convenience, and potential fuel efficiency benefits outweigh the disadvantages for many vehicle owners. If you frequently travel long distances or frequently encounter varying temperatures and terrain, a TPMS system is a worthwhile investment for ensuring tire safety and saving potential headaches down the road. For those who prefer a more hands-on approach to tire maintenance or have a limited budget, a traditional tire pressure gauge may still be the best choice. Ultimately, the decision lies in each individual's priorities and preferences.
